According to the following comment from Theodore Tso author of ext2/3/4

http://www.redhat.com/archives/ext3-users/2006-May/msg00008.html

" 
> 1) what does the "Reserved GDT blocks" mean? and what
> are its functions and purposes?

It means that blocks have been reserved in order to allow on-line
resizing.  The filesystem will also have "resize_inode" in the
filesystem features line reported by dumpe2fs.  This is most useful if
the filesystem has been created on a Logical Volume managed by an LVM
system so that when the LV is expanded, the filesystem can take
advantage of the new disk space without needing to unmount the
filesystem first.

Filesystems that don't have this set can of course still be resized
off-line using resize2fs.
